
Achal Spinning Pvt Ltd. | E-Showroom
Achal Spinning Pvt Ltd. | E-Showroom
Achal Spinning Pvt Ltd.
Final Plot No.10
Arvind Limited Premises
Naroda Road
Phone
91-79-30138000
Mobile
Email